Hi I've got the C710.

Brilliant, simply brilliant. :thumbup:

Very easy to use, very accurate, great maps, very readable (even with low sunlight/ bright sun), small size, options to change what you see on the screen (have a play with one to see what I mean).

Used it all over South or France, Spain and high up in the Alps - even tracked me true on sandy roads at 1950m!

Cannot fault it.

I checked out all the others too:

TomTom: screen and connection issues with power lead'.

Garmin: the new slim ones are better, but much more expensive.
